Repayment Arrange Information



How can property owners assure that their economic dedications align with the construction timeline? To promote a smooth structure procedure, it is vital for house owners to completely evaluate the repayment timetable detailed in the contract. Generally, settlement frameworks are tied to certain milestones, such as the conclusion of the foundation, framing, or final assessment. House owners ought to seek clearness on when each repayment schedules and the criteria that need to be fulfilled prior to making those settlements. This alignment not only safeguards versus overpayments however additionally aids keep the builder's responsibility. Additionally, homeowners should inquire about any kind of upfront down payments and exactly how those are put on the overall price. Recognizing these economic obligations can prevent misunderstandings and promote a positive relationship in between the homeowner and contractor.


Modification Order Policies



Change order plans act as an important part of the building and construction contract, outlining the procedure and prices connected with adjustments to the original plan. These plans assure that both the home builder and the homeowner comprehend how modifications will certainly affect the job timeline and budget plan. Normally, they specify the procedures for requesting adjustments, needed documents, and any type of affiliated fees. A clear change order policy can stop misconceptions and disagreements later on in the building process. Property owners need to thoroughly review these policies within the contract, confirming they are reasonable and sensible.
